Microalgal
Part of speech: adjective
Definitions
- A type of microscopic algae that can exist in freshwater or marine environments
- Referring to small photosynthetic organisms that play a vital role in aquatic ecosystems and contribute to oxygen production
- Characterizing tiny algal species often used in biotechnology, nutrition, and environmental monitoring
Etymology: The term "microalgal" is a compound word derived from "microalgae," which refers to microscopic algae found in both freshwater and marine environments. These tiny organisms are crucial to ecosystems as they form the base of the food web and play a significant role in carbon dioxide absorption and oxygen production. The components of this term reveal the essence of its meaning: "micro" signifies something small, derived from the Greek word "mikros," while "algal" pertains to algae, which comes from the Latin "alga," meaning "seaweed" or "alga." This combination underscores the small scale of these organisms, which can often be overlooked in the larger context of marine biology. The first recorded usage of "microalgae" can be traced back to the late 20th century, a time when scientific inquiry into these organisms began to expand due to their potential applications in biotechnology, renewable energy, and environmental management. As researchers started to explore their capacity for biofuel production and wastewater treatment, the word became more prominent in scientific literature. The prefix "micro-" effectively captures the diminutive size of these organisms, often measuring just a few micrometers in length, while "algal" emphasizes their biological classification as part of the algae family.
